基于Redis的分布式集群构建技术研究(redis集群内部构建)

  Redis集群作为基于内存的高可用并发处理系统,具有高性能,高可用,易扩展等优点,已被广泛应用于企业级服务中。但是,由于集群机制复杂且容易出错,构建一个健壮的Redis集群并不是一件容易的事情。本文将介绍基于Redis的分布式集群构建技术,以及构建步骤。

### 一、Redis集群构建技术

  Redis集群是一种分布式节点架构。它通过自动复制和分片机制,可以使数据安全性得到稳定,提升数据处理功能,增加存储空间易用性和容量。为了实现Redis集群,必须实现以下4个步骤:

1. 向Redis集群添加节点;

2. 扩展分片状态,使得Redis集群可以扩展;

3. 配置redis-cluster并添加到Redis集群;

4. 测试集群的状态,以验证其可用性和可靠性。

### 二、Redis集群构建步骤

  完成以上4个步骤之后,Redis集群便可以正确构建,下面我们来介绍其中的构建步骤:

1. 构建节点

  需要对Redis集群中的每个节点进行精确的配置,在Redis集群中添加新节点时,就可以使用此操作实现。

$ redis-cli -p  -h  cluster meet  

2. 扩展分片

  如果Redis集群数量非常大,我们还需要扩展分片状态,以便更好地管理Redis。

$ redis-cli --cluster reshard :

3. 配置自动复制

  自动复制装置可以通过定时备份数据来保证Redis集群的数据安全性。

$ redis-cli --cluster replication :

4. 测试可用性

  我们可以使用如下命令进行集群状态检查,以验证可用性和可靠性。

$ redis-cli --cluster check :

### 三、总结

  本文介绍了Redis集群构建技术,并对构建过程进行了详细的介绍。Redis集群能够有效提升数据安全性和存储空间易用性,可以为企业级应用提供高性能和高可用的服务。


数据运维技术 » 基于Redis的分布式集群构建技术研究(redis集群内部构建)